Folk Dances of Karnataka Dollu Kunitha is a well-known drum dance from Karnataka, traditionally performed by men from the Kuruba shepherd community, and is accompanied by rhythmic songs. Another prominent folk dance of the state is Puja Kunitha, which has strong ritualistic elements. Yakshagana, a unique blend of dance and drama, is typically showcased during the winter harvest season. Suggi Kunitha, on the other hand, is a harvest dance performed by male members of the farming community to celebrate the season’s bounty.
